Changing children's behavior Author:John D. Krumboltz Over 150 examples based on actual events clarify practical principles developed from physchological research. These examples show what adults can do NOW to help children learn, e.g., to end surliness, complete homework on time, overcome fear of water, play fair, and refuse drugs. — Beginning with a discussion on strengthening existing behavior, t... more »he book surveys various methods of developing and maintaining new behavior. A major section focuses on ways adults can help children stop inappropriate behavior. Later chapters treat the problems of avoiding danger and overcoming fear. The final portion of the volume furnishes a succinct summary and includes often-asked questions and answers.« less
